Web4 okt. 2024 · Humanism is an iridescent and ambiguous term. The cultural historian Horst Groschopp presents a list of more than 300 current word combinations of it in the German language alone. 1 We are confronted with a Christian reform movement in the Renaissance as well as with a certain understanding of classic education and philology.
